Open the frunk, when facing the spyder stand on the left hand side. There is a black triangular shaped plastic cover in the top left corner that the frunk lid covers up. Pop it off and there is the cap. NOW it is hard to see the level with the side panel on but I could still tell it was at the full cold line.
 
Some folks have had good luck with a flexible strip of battery-powered LEDs that they could use to backlight the tank while checking...
